Before we get started, this is never a recommendation or endorsement to buy any token(s) mentioned, and here’s a few risks to consider:
Smart contract risk in any underlying protocols
Pool size and liquidity depth
Front-end spoof attack on an app frontend
An economic design exploit
Colluding signers on any multisig
Systemic risk across DeFi, including stablecoin depegs

Leverage Looping Yields
Looping can be a very effective leverage strategy to earn more yield, but one must be cautious to monitor borrowing rates, and liquidations which are a necessary cost to generate such leveraged yields (we don’t recommend max leverage). It’s also important to know if you’re going after points or real yield when looping.
